The distribution of the x-component of the velocity u of a fluid near a flat surface is measured as a function of the distance y from the surface: u(y) y (m) 0.002 0.004 0.006 0.008 Try x u (m/s) 0.005 0.008 0.017 0.022 The shear stress t, in the fluid is described by Newton's equation: where u is the coefficient of dynamic viscosity. The viscosity can be thought of as a measure of the inter- nal friction within the fluid. Fluids that obey Newton's constitutive equation are called Newtonian fluids. Calculate the shear stress at y = 0 using (i) the two-point forward, and (ii) the three-point forward approx- imations for the derivative. Take u= 0.00516 N-s/m?.
